Sort of an advance rehab program modeled after one already implemented elsewhere. I don't believe they are exactly paying them not to kill someone. The first article explains it a little differently in that any stipend is to enable certain individuals to enroll and participate in a mentoring program. The program itself is likely the major cost.
I'd suggest a closer study of the Richmond program. If it saves lives and rehabilitates potential criminals it seems worth it. Hard to take someone off the street because they may commit a homocide in the future.
Devils in the details so they say.
